预览加载中,请您耐心等待几秒...
1/2
2/2

在线预览结束,喜欢就下载吧,查找使用更方便

如果您无法下载资料,请参考说明:

1、部分资料下载需要金币,请确保您的账户上有足够的金币

2、已购买过的文档,再次下载不重复扣费

3、资料包下载后请先用软件解压,在使用对应软件打开

基于FPGA的快速图像处理算法的研究与实现的中期报告 一、研究背景 FPGA(FieldProgrammableGateArray)是一种可编程逻辑芯片,它可以通过硬件描述语言(如Verilog、VHDL等)编写程序来实现各种功能。FPGA具有可重构性、高速性、并行性等特点,因此被广泛应用于数字信号处理、图像处理等领域。 图像处理是一种重要的应用领域,它可以对图像进行增强、分割、压缩等操作,广泛应用于医疗、安防、娱乐等领域。由于图像处理算法通常需要大量的计算和存储资源,因此采用FPGA来实现图像处理算法可以提高计算速度和存储容量,进而提高系统的性能。 二、研究内容 本研究的主要内容是基于FPGA的快速图像处理算法的研究与实现。具体研究内容包括: 1.研究图像处理算法的基本原理和理论基础。 2.选择适合FPGA实现的图像处理算法,包括模糊化、边缘检测、图像分割等算法。 3.设计硬件电路,采用Verilog语言编写程序,实现图像处理算法。 4.利用Vivado软件进行仿真和综合,生成比特流文件。 5.在实验室的开发板上进行硬件验证和性能测试。 三、研究意义 通过本研究,可以实现基于FPGA的快速图像处理功能,提高图像处理系统的性能。具体有以下几个方面的意义: 1.提高图像处理速度。由于FPGA的并行性和高速性,可以大大缩短图像处理的时间。 2.降低能耗成本。相比于基于CPU或GPU的图像处理方式,FPGA具有更低的功耗,可以降低系统能耗成本。 3.增强图像处理系统的灵活性。FPGA可以通过重新编程实现不同的图像处理算法,增强系统的适应性和灵活性。 四、研究进展 目前,我们已完成了图像处理算法的研究和Verilog程序的编写。下一步将利用Vivado软件进行仿真和综合,并在实验室的开发板上进行硬件验证和性能测试,进一步完善研究。